¶ 1. ROGGENSACK, J.

The Board of Regents of the University of Wisconsin System appeals a judgment of the Dane County Circuit Court. The circuit court concluded that: (1) sovereign immunity does not bar Sheri Klein's action based on the settlement agreement reached among Klein, the University of Wisconsin-Stout1 and the Board of Regents to resolve Klein's Title VII discrimination claim;...
